Dear Einstein@Home participants,

I'm sorry to say that after more than 150 days of trouble-free project operation, one of our five validator instances went on the rampage at about 10:30 UTC 16-11-2006. I learned about this from the message boards and from an email (thanks Timothy!) around 00:15 UTC 17-11-2006. I restarted the errant validator and all is well again.

My apologies for this glitch - I don't know what went wrong on the server side but experience shows that in spite of our best efforts to run a stable project, these things do sometimes happen.

Credit hounds (and others): I am granting credit for ALL those results which were marked as invalid or validate error during the time window above.

[Subsequent edit/addition]: another validator instance started to show the same problem the next day. I have restarted ALL the validator instances, and granted credit for the second round of problematic results as well.

I apologize again,

Bruce Allen

Director, Einstein@Home
